Which day earns more As December sees the largest percentage of donations throughout the year, December 31 is more profitable for nonprofits than Giving Tuesday, but not as much as it used to be. Comparatively, December 31, 2022, accounted for 5% of nonprofits’ total revenue for 2022, making it a bit more profitable than Giving Tuesday.
